Do Solar Panels Generate Electricity in the Winter? Three

Energy generation is a product of the power of the panel and the hours of sunlight. Our 300W panel above, receiving 10 hours of sunlight, generates 3,000 Watt-hours (Wh) – or 3 kilo-watt-hours (kWh) – of electrical energy at 25oC. In winter at 0oC, our solar panel (now 338W) gets 4 hours of sunlight producing 1,352 Wh. In summer, our solar

Do Solar Panels Work in Winter? Effects of Snow and Cold

Solar panels typically generate less power in winter due to shorter daylight hours and a lower sun angle. On average, they may produce 25-60% less energy compared to summer, but they still work efficiently, especially on sunny winter days.

How much electricity do solar panels produce?

In the UK, the annual electricity generation from a PV array is highest if it faces due south with an inclination of 35 degrees. Figure 3 to the right from the MCS Guide to the Installation of Photovoltaic systems shows the percentage of the maximum yield that a solar array would produce for different angles of orientation and inclination.

Can solar panels be adjusted during winter?

Seasonal Adjustments: Some solar panel systems are designed to be adjustable, allowing you to change the tilt and orientation to match the season. During winter, increasing the tilt and slightly adjusting the orientation can help your panels make the most of the available sunlight.

Do solar panels need to be cleaned before winter?

Keeping the panels clean also ensures that they're capturing as much sunlight as possible. Clean leaves, dirt, and any other debris off of your solar panels before winter begins to eliminate anything that may be obstructing the panel surface.
